I’d rent or buy a heat gun. since iron doesn’t burn you could probably even burn it of with a blow torch. Use a putty knife and wire brush to scrape loosened paint off. You will need heavy gloves since the bed is going to get hot. Do this outside since the bruing pant will stink and could be toxic.
I have seen power rotary tools that are suppose to work on metal, they would have a wire brush attachment.
It is probably LEAD PAINT… which is dangerous to strip so you should wear a mask.. Do it OUTSIDE and wear Goggles to protect your eyes.
Use a chemical paint and varnish remover. Brush it on and let it set to soften the paint. Scrape away the softened paint. You may have to do this multiple times. When most of the paint is off rub with coarse steel wool.
